Cheapest Available Georgetown Township Apartments for Rent and Nearby

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in Georgetown Township, MI is a 1 Bed unit found at Apple Ridge Apartments in the Westside Connection neighborhood priced from $1,079. Arbor Lake Apartments in the Byron Gaines Caledonia Cascade neighborhood has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$1,120. Frequently Asked Questions about Georgetown Township

What type of rentals are currently available in Georgetown Township?

There are currently 41 Apartments for Rent in Georgetown Township, MI with pricing that ranges from $1,045 to $3,819. There are also 34 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Georgetown Township ranging from $1,095 to $3,200.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Georgetown Township?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Georgetown Township ranges from $1,095 to $3,200 with an average monthly rent of $2,029.
